What is the manner of sitting for the Tashahhud if the latecomer has not reached the final sitting before the Imam's Taslim?
There are two types of sitting postures in prayer: Iftirash (resting on the left foot) and Tawarrruk (resting on the buttocks).
Iftirash: Sitting on the heel of the left foot while keeping the right foot upright. Tawarrruk: Placing the buttocks on the ground and extending both feet out to the right side.
For a latecomer (masbuq), sitting in the final Tashahhud should be in the Iftirash posture, because Tawarrruk is specific to the very last sitting in the prayer, and this is not the latecomer's last sitting.
Examples of Iftirash postures include: sitting between the two prostrations, the first Tashahhud sitting, the rest-sitting, the latecomer's sitting, the sitting of one who errs (sahi), and the sitting of a person praying while seated for recitation.
